What to check before for buildings near the E train in NYC

  • Use the E-train filter as your baseline, then refine by things like move-in availability and key building rules before applying.
  • Prioritize what you can confirm in writing: lease term, rent/fee schedule, and any deposits due at move-in.
  • Check for practical commute realities: walk time to the closest E stop, station entrances, and whether the building’s location is on a quieter block.
  • Look closely at costs beyond asking rent (broker fee, deposit, and any recurring monthly charges) so the full monthly payment fits your budget.
  • If a building has constraints (pet rules, laundry access, package handling, or building hours), confirm them directly with the management before you commit.
